awesome-marketing-skills
v1.0.0
Published
Open-source AI marketing skills for Claude, ChatGPT, Cursor, and Manus. Browse them at [soku.ai/skills](https://soku.ai/skills).
Downloads
32
Maintainers
Readme
Awesome Marketing Skills
Turn any AI into a marketing expert. 52 battle-tested skill prompts for SEO, CRO, copywriting, growth, and more — ready to use in ChatGPT, Claude, Cursor, or any AI tool you already have open.
Just want to browse and copy? Head to soku.ai/skills — no GitHub knowledge needed.
What's a "skill"?
A skill is a detailed instruction set that turns a general AI into a specialist. Instead of figuring out the right prompt yourself, you give the AI a skill and it works like a consultant who already knows the frameworks, checklists, and output formats.
Without a skill: "Can you audit my site's SEO?" → vague, generic advice
With a skill: Structured audit covering technical SEO, on-page issues, content gaps, and a prioritized fix list — the same process a $200/hr consultant would follow.
Who is this for?
- Founders & solo marketers who need expert-level marketing without hiring an agency
- Marketing teams who want repeatable frameworks instead of starting from scratch every time
- Growth engineers who build landing pages, signup flows, and onboarding — and want conversion-tested copy and structure
- Content creators who need SEO briefs, social posts, or email sequences that follow proven playbooks
- Anyone using AI for marketing who's tired of getting generic, surface-level outputs
How to Use
Pick a skill, copy the prompt, paste it into your AI tool. That's it.
Option A: Browse on soku.ai (easiest)
- Go to soku.ai/skills
- Find the skill you need (filter by category like SEO, CRO, Growth, etc.)
- Click "Copy Prompt"
- Paste into your AI tool and start chatting
Option B: Use a SKILL.md file from this repo
- Open any skill folder (e.g.
skills/seo-audit/SKILL.md) - Copy everything below the
---frontmatter block (the markdown content) - Paste it as your first message or system prompt
Option C: Create a skill on claude.ai using Claude's skill-creator
Claude.ai has a built-in skill-creator that can turn any SKILL.md into a properly formatted skill for you.
- Start a new project on claude.ai
- Paste this prompt along with the SKILL.md content:
Let's create a skill together using your skill-creator skill. First i will give you a skill.md: [paste SKILL.md content here] - Claude will read the skill-creator guide, draft the skill, run test cases, and package it automatically

- Once Claude finishes, click "Save skill" to add it to your skill library

- The skill is now in your library — you can use it in any conversation

Option D: Install as a Claude Code slash command
If you use Claude Code (Anthropic's CLI tool):
npx awesome-marketing-skills install seo-auditThen type /seo-audit inside Claude Code to activate the skill.
Install all 52 skills at once:
npx awesome-marketing-skills install --allSee what's available:
npx awesome-marketing-skills listRemove a skill:
npx awesome-marketing-skills remove seo-auditUsing Skills in Different AI Tools
- Start a new chat
- Paste the skill prompt as your first message
- Follow up with your specific request, e.g.:
Audit the SEO for https://example.com — focus on technical issues and content gaps.
We're a B2B SaaS in the project management space.Tip: You can also save the skill as a Custom GPT instruction for repeated use.
- Start a new conversation
- Paste the skill prompt as your first message
- Follow up with your request
- For best results, use Claude Opus or Sonnet
Tip: Create a Project and paste the skill into the Project Instructions — it'll apply to every conversation in that project.
Even better: Use Claude's built-in skill-creator to turn any SKILL.md into a saved skill — see Option C above.
- Open your project in the editor
- Paste the skill prompt into the AI chat panel
- These tools can read your codebase, so skills like
schema-markup,analytics-tracking, andsignup-flow-crocan directly modify your code
These skills work with any AI that accepts text prompts — Gemini, Copilot, Perplexity, Manus, or local models. Just copy the prompt and paste it in.
Skill Catalog
52 skills across 7 categories. Browse all skills with descriptions at soku.ai/skills.
| When you need to... | Skill | |---------------------|-------| | Find out why your site isn't ranking | SEO Audit | | Discover keywords your competitors rank for | Organic Keyword Spy | | Optimize content for AI search (ChatGPT, Perplexity) | AI SEO | | Check if AI search engines mention your brand | GEO Visibility Audit | | Plan your site's page hierarchy and URL structure | Site Architecture | | Create SEO pages at scale with templates | Programmatic SEO | | Add structured data / rich snippets | Schema Markup | | Find keyword opportunities | Keyword Discovery | | Write a content brief for writers | Search Content Brief | | Analyze your backlink profile | Backlink Profiler |
| When you need to... | Skill | |---------------------|-------| | Write landing page or homepage copy | Copywriting | | Edit and polish existing copy | Copy Editing | | Plan what content to create and when | Content Strategy | | Create LinkedIn, Twitter/X, or social posts | Social Content | | Come up with a product or feature name | Product Name | | Craft your positioning statement | Positioning Ideas | | Write your value proposition | Value Proposition | | Generate value prop variations | Value Prop Statements |
| When you need to... | Skill | |---------------------|-------| | Improve any marketing page's conversion rate | Page CRO | | Design and plan an A/B test | A/B Test Setup | | Analyze A/B test results | A/B Test Analysis | | Optimize signup and registration flows | Signup Flow CRO | | Improve post-signup onboarding | Onboarding CRO | | Optimize lead capture and contact forms | Form CRO | | Create high-converting popups and modals | Popup CRO | | Design in-app paywalls and upgrade screens | Paywall & Upgrade CRO |
| When you need to... | Skill | |---------------------|-------| | Run Google, Meta, or LinkedIn ad campaigns | Paid Ads | | Generate ad copy variations at scale | Ad Creative | | Spy on competitors' paid keywords | Paid Keyword Spy |
| When you need to... | Skill | |---------------------|-------| | Set up analytics and event tracking | Analytics Tracking | | Analyze user cohorts and retention | Cohort Analysis |
| When you need to... | Skill | |---------------------|-------| | Build email drip campaigns | Email Sequence | | Plan a product launch or Product Hunt launch | Launch Strategy | | Design a referral or affiliate program | Referral Program | | Reduce churn with save offers and dunning | Churn Prevention | | Figure out pricing and packaging | Pricing Strategy | | Create lead magnets for email capture | Lead Magnets | | Plan a free tool for marketing | Free Tool Strategy | | Brainstorm marketing ideas | Marketing Ideas | | Apply psychology to your marketing | Marketing Psychology | | Identify growth loops in your product | Growth Loops | | Define your North Star metric | North Star Metric |
| When you need to... | Skill | |---------------------|-------| | Write cold outreach emails that get replies | Cold Email | | Create sales decks and one-pagers | Sales Enablement | | Build "[X] vs [Y]" comparison pages | Competitor Alternatives | | Create competitive battlecards for sales | Competitive Battlecard | | Plan your go-to-market strategy | GTM Strategy | | Choose GTM motions (sales-led vs product-led) | GTM Motions | | Set up lead scoring and routing | RevOps | | Define your ideal customer profile | Ideal Customer Profile | | Find your beachhead market segment | Beachhead Segment | | Document your product for AI context | Product Marketing Context |
Pro tip: Run Product Marketing Context first to create a context doc about your product. Other skills will pick it up automatically and skip the Q&A phase — saving you time on every skill you run after.
Combining Skills
Skills work even better when chained together:
Keyword Discovery → Search Content Brief → CopywritingFind keyword opportunities, create a brief, then write the content.
Product Marketing Context → Competitor Alternatives → Ad CreativeDefine your positioning, build comparison pages, then generate ad copy.
SEO Audit → Site Architecture → Programmatic SEODiagnose issues, restructure the site, then scale pages.
Contributing
Want to add a skill? See CONTRIBUTING.md.
License
MIT
If these skills save you time, star the repo — it helps other marketers find them.
